Item 10 At 1:00 P.M., you have 24 megabytes of a movie. At 1:15 P.M., you have 96 megabytes. What is the download rate in megabytes per minute?

Answer:

4.8 megabytes / minute.

Explanation:

At the beginning of recording the download you have 24 megabytes.

15 minutes later, you have 96 megabytes.

In 15 minutes you have downloaded 96 - 24 = 72 megabytes

So the question turns out to be a proportion of

x megabytes / 1 minute = 72 megabytes / 15 minutes.

x = 72/15

x = 4.8 megabytes / minute
